Document the condition
Write down where the problem shows up, when it started, how it tracks with weather, and anything you've already tried — a few photos help too.
Read the local context
Cary's building stock skews young and suburban, shaped by decades of subdivision construction radiating outward from the original rail depot, with Piedmont clay and increasingly complex rooflines adding to the load calculation.
Ask what will be hidden
Duct sealing, refrigerant charge, and electrical capacity all disappear behind drywall and insulation — ask what gets verified before the crew calls it finished.
Compare complete scopes
A complete scope names the access plan, materials, permits, testing steps, cleanup, warranty length, and how change orders get handled.
